Union loss to Toronto in pictures

0

The Union lost for the second time in a row at home on Saturday night against Toronto. An early goal by Sebastian Giovinco set the tone for the entire game. Despite Ken Tribbett pulling back an equalizer, Toronto jumped ahead with another 2 goals before half. A miscommunication left Drew Moor wide open off a Michael Bradley free kick, which he headed home easily. Jozy Altidore topped off the scoring after man-handling Tribbett in front of the Union box. He proceeded to run into the box and poke the ball off the post past Blake.
